MELBOURNE (Reuters) - Winger Shaun Stevenson scored a hat-trick of tries as the Waikato Chiefs doled out a record 59-8 demolition of the Melbourne Rebels to storm into the Super Rugby playoffs while ending the shell-shocked Australians' season on Friday.

A week after the champion Canterbury Crusaders humiliated the Rebels 66-0 in Christchurch, the Chiefs piled on more misery with a nine-try demolition at Melbourne Rectangular Stadium, racking up their biggest winning margin against the Rebels.
